    We are graduating our third child soon from Bear Creek. Our first two graduated over 10 years ago. What is amazing about Bear Creek is its product and community. Though Bear Creek is adaptable they do stick with what is working. They do live out their mission. They are intentional in planning and executing. They continue to grow too, e.g. Lower School, Middle School, and Upper School all have their own Dean with Upper School having an Assistant Dean too. Student life continues to be a high priority. The athletics continue to grow. School spirit at the games brings our community together. My daughter was able to participate in sports and speech but narrowed her efforts to ASB and drama. There are many ways a student can get plugged in - they just have to find it. They can even create their own club if they can't find one that suites them. :)  The liberal arts curriculum does produce people who think for themselves. Our Christian faith is important to us and I appreciate the teaching from a Christian worldview. I appreciate how teachers pray for their students. I appreciate how the school partners with parents and encourages volunteering. Bear Creek's school culture does emulate the Core Values all community members agree upon.  I appreciate how student's mistakes are viewed as opportunities for growth.In this COVID season, Bear Creek pivoted to ensure the education continued. The teachers and admin are very committed and work hard. And now in COVID, even more. Bear Creek has provided a choice of on-campus and remote learning. Our admin and head nurse have ensured faculty, staff, and students are safe.  My husband and I are grateful to have partner with Bear Creek over the years. Totally worth the investment and sacrifices. We gave our children a solid foundation for the life they choose.

    Hands down - the best decision we ever made for our kids.   The list of pros is extensive: - Small class sizes - Teachers who care and are engaged with the welfare of both students and parents (parents need support too! :-) - A Christian education with Christian educators - which helps take a lot of the "ick" that you experience in the public schools out of the equation - Solid sports curriculum to choose from along with the flexibility built in by WIAA (public school sports) that allow you to play sports for your local public school if that sport isn't offered by Bear Creek - Honors & A/P curriculum - High school guidance counselors that know you by name and help you plan for the future - And, hoping this isn't something that will matter in the future - but for now, a solid Learn From Home curriculum that is optimized for this COVID-19 environment
